A JOB THAT MATTERS: Your Tasks
- Define and drive the PIM & DAM product vision, roadmap, and backlog together with the Business Owner.
- Maintain global product data models, taxonomies, attributes, and governance standards.
- Lead the design and optimization of PIM/DAM processes to ensure data consistency and efficiency.
- Oversee system implementation, configuration, and continuous improvements of PIM and DAM systems.
- Collaborate with ERP teams on SAP Material Master data integration.
- Ensure timely, high‑quality product data enrichment for websites, catalogs, configurators, ecommerce and internal platforms.
- Coordinate system integrations (API, Webservices, ETL) with IT and architecture teams.
- Act as the solution owner for PIM, coordinating internal teams and external partners.
- Drive acceptance testing, documentation, feature rollouts, and user adoption.
- Manage external partners and ensure smooth 2nd/3rd‑level support.
- Ensure compliance with enterprise architecture, security, and data standards.
- Support troubleshooting of integrations and data flows together with IT and vendors.
